Education Attendance Service (EAS)
Parents and carers of children of school age (5-16 years) are responsible for making sure that their child receives an appropriate education. The Education Attendance Service helps with problems relating to a child’s attendance at school and can advise on a range of issues relating to particular educational needs or difficulties.

The school may refer your child to the EAS if their attendance is poor or if the school is aware of any problems or difficulties, which affect their attendance.

The school will contact you first to try to resolve these difficulties before referring your child to the EAS. The School Attendance Officer (SAO) helps to resolve any difficulties, and advises and informs parents of the legal responsibilities of everyone involved. You are welcome to contact the SAO if you have any concerns about your child’s attendance on 020 8820 7288 or go direct to the school.
